  • Abstract
    The construction of the reachability graph presents the problem that its size may grow exponentially with respect to the size of the Petri-net model. For this reason, all available tools suffer restrictions due to the limitation of the available computational resources. We present a new, efficient algorithm based on a data structure that encodes canonical firing count vectors starting from the initial marking rather than token distributions. Our new algorithm applies to bounded and consistent Petri-net models. We define the main concept for this new marking representation, then we present performance results in terms of comparisons of space and time resources against the standard GreatSPN (Great Stochastic Petri Nets) solver.
